After defending champion Jannik Sinner, who only appeared again at the last ATP Masters 1000 tournament of the year in Paris-Bercy, last year’s finalist is also out of the 50th anniversary edition of the Erste Bank Open in Vienna.

Daniil Medvedev had to withdraw from the Stadthalle on Thursday evening due to a persistent shoulder injury. “I have a lot of positive memories from the tournament. “So it’s a real shame that I can’t compete, but I will definitely play in Vienna again next year,” said Medvedev, the 2022 Vienna winner.

With the top seeds Alexander Zverev (GER/ATP-3rd), who already completed his first training sessions in Vienna on Thursday, Alex de Minaur (AUS/9th) and Grigor Dimitrov (BUL/10th) are still three top ten -Player at the start.
